Join a dynamic team dedicated to enhancing product information management. We are currently seeking a PIM Product Owner to work remotely with our client’s Salesforce.com team. This contract position is set to start on March 10, 2025, and is ideal for an individual who thrives in a collaborative environment and is eager to make a meaningful impact.
Key Responsibilities:
- Oversee the development and implementation of product information management strategies.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to enhance Salesforce functionalities.
- Ensure the alignment of product information across various platforms to maximize efficiency.
- Analyze user feedback and data to refine processes and identify new opportunities.
- Foster a culture of innovation and collaboration within the team.
Required Skills:
- Proficiency in Salesforce and its applications.
- Strong analytical skills with a focus on data-driven decision-making.
- Proven experience in product ownership or management.
- Excellent communication and collaboration abilities.
- Ability to navigate complex projects with multiple stakeholders.

✨Connect with Product Management Communities
Dive into online communities like Product School or Mind the Product. Engage in discussions, share your insights, and ask questions. This can help you build relationships and visibility in the product management scene, plus you might hear about temp roles before they even get posted!
✨Attend Industry Meetups and Workshops
Check out local meetups or workshops specifically targeted at product management. These gatherings are prime spots to meet hiring managers and fellow practitioners. Plus, they often lead to connections that can help you land temporary roles.
✨Showcase Your Work with a Portfolio
Even if you're after a temporary gig, having a solid portfolio is key! Include case studies of past projects, highlighting your role and how you drove product success. Use platforms like Behance to display your work visually.
